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Godalming to Charing Cross (Glasgow) start from as little as £58.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Godalming to Charing Cross (Glasgow) start from £136.10 one way, or £194.50 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Godalming to Charing Cross (Glasgow) are available for £215.50 one way, or £431.00 return

Facilities & Amenities at Godalming Station

Godalming Train Station is well-equipped to meet the needs of travelers. The ticket office operates from 06:30 to 20:20 on weekdays and Saturdays, with shorter hours on Sundays. An ample amount of ticket machines, all accessible, ensures that buying and collecting tickets is straightforward and convenient. Smartcards are also issued here, aiding in quick and efficient travel through the UK’s rail networks.

The station provides assistance from staff starting early in the morning until late at night, and there are help points scattered around for those needing information. CCTV is in place to ensure safety, though luggage storage is absent. Step-free access throughout the station is a boon for those with mobility challenges, complemented by accessible toilets on Platform 2. While there are no waiting rooms, seating areas offer a spot to relax before your train departs.

Station Facilities

The station is equipped with a ticket office that operates from early morning until late evening, ensuring you can purchase your tickets conveniently. For those who prefer the self-service route, ticket machines are available, supporting online ticket collection. Accessibility is a priority here, with step-free access across the station, including both platforms. While there are no accessible toilets, accessible ticket machines and induction loops are in place to aid those with hearing impairments.

Help and Support

Customer support is readily available, with staff ready to assist from the ticket office or via the designated help points scattered across the station. Whether you have questions about your journey or need additional support, they're there to lend a hand. For digital inquiries, you can reach out through customer.relations@scotrail.co.uk. Lost property services are also available, providing a safe return for misplaced items.

Refreshments and Amenities

For those waiting for their next train, you can grab a cup of coffee at the café or pick up a newspaper from WHSmith. While the station lacks a currency exchange and 1st class lounge, the essentials are well covered with the presence of an ATM. Public Wi-Fi is not available, but pay phones are located within, catering to any necessary communications.
